tp官方下载安卓最新版本2024_tpwallet官网下载|IOS版/安卓版/最新app下载-tp官网

TP Wallet 中 Pancake(薄饼)打不开的原因与深度解析

引言:很多用户在 TP Wallet(TokenPocket 等类似钱包)中打开 PancakeSwap(俗称“薄饼”)时遇到打不开、白屏或无法连接钱包签名的问题。本文从现象、排查、底层技术原理到行业前景全面讲解,并延展到开源钱包、多链支付系统、金融科技趋势、交易加速、智能传输与多链支付认证等话题,最后给出可操作的排查与优化建议。

一、常见现象

- DApp 白屏或长时间加载。

- DApp 打开后提示“未连接钱包”或无法签名交易。

- 交易发起后一直待签名或失败。

- 切换网络后页面不更新或报错。“薄饼打不开”涵盖以上表现。

二、主要原因分析

1) 网络与 RPC 节点问题:Pancake 属于 BSC/BEP20 生态,若内置 RPC 或节点不可用,会导致 DApp 无法获取链上数据。

2) ChainId/网络不匹配:钱包当前网络与 DApp 要求链不同,导致拒绝注入 web3 对象或签名请求。

3) DApp 浏览器兼容性:钱包内置浏览器 WebView 的 JS 环境、User-Agent 或安全策略(如禁止第三方 cookie)会阻断 DApp 的脚本。

4) Wallet API 不一致:DApp 采用 injected web3、EIP-1193 或 WalletConnect,不同钱包实现差异会导致连接失败。

5) 智能合约或前端更新:Pancake 前端或路由器更新而钱包未适配新接口。

6) 安全限制:浏览器权限、弹窗拦截、JS 被杀进程或缓存异常。

7) 本地缓存/版本问题:钱包或 DApp 前端缓存旧资源或钱包 App 版本太旧。

三、排查与解决步骤(用户层)

1) 切换或自定义 RPC:尝试更换 BSC RPC(主网节点如 https://bsc-dataseed.binance.org)并重试。

2) 检查 ChainId:确认钱包网络为 BSC 主网或 Pancake 要求的链。

3) 更新钱包与 DApp:升级 TP Wallet 至最新版,清除内置浏览器缓存并重启。

4) 使用 WalletConnect 或外部浏览器扩展:若内置浏览器失败,可用 WalletConnect 连接移动端钱包或在 PC 上用扩展钱包试验。

5) 允许弹窗与通知:确保钱包允许签名请求与窗口打开。

6) 切换网络环境:尝试换 Wifi/蜂窝或使用 VPN 以排除节点路由问题。

7) 导入/恢复钱包并测试:在安全前提下,用助记词导入至另一钱包(或用另一个设备)排查是否为钱包账号问题。

四、底层技术详解

- DApp 与钱包交互模式:主要有 injected provider(window.ethereum)、WalletConnect(桥接二维码/DeepLink)、以及后续的 EIP-1193 标准。若钱包未实现或部分实现这些规范,连接会失败。

- 签名流程:交易签名分为交易构造、签名请求和链上发送。签名数据格式(EIP-712 等)和链上 gas 估算、nonce 管理都可能导致交互异常。

- 多链与跨链:Pancake 主要运行在 BSC,但多链 DApp 需要路由到正确的链,并使用桥或跨链证明来移动资产,钱包需支持链切换与跨链授权。

五、技术前景与趋势

1) 多链支付与聚合:未来支付将依赖链上路由与流动性聚合器,实现最优费率与滑点控制。

2) 开源钱包优势:开源可受审计、社区贡献与插件生态,将推动钱包功能更快迭代与安全性提升。

3) 金融科技解决方案:嵌入式金融(embedded finance)、代币化资产、合规 SDK 与 KYC+隐私保护并行发展。

4) 交易加速与 MEV 抑制:通过预打包、中继网络(如 Flashbots)或链上优先级市场减少重放与抢跑,提高成功率。

5) 智能传输与原子性:基于原子交换、HTLC 或跨链证明机制实现更安全的资产跨链移动。

6) 多链支付认证:结合多签、账号抽象(ERC-4337)、零知识证明用于跨链支付的强认证与可验证凭证。

六、开源钱包与多链支付系统的实践要点

- 可插拔 RPC 与策略:钱包应支持快速切换/自定义 RPC 并内置健康检测。

- 多链签名适配:实现 EIP-1193 与 WalletConnect V2,支持链内外签名格式(EIP-712、EIP-155)。

- 智能路由与支付渠道:在发起交易前使用路由器计算最优路径(跨链桥、聚合https://www.annyei.com ,器),并预估费用与失败率。

- 安全与可审计性:开源代码、自动化审计流水线、运行时行为监控提升信任度。

七、交易加速与智能传输技术细节

- Layer2 与 Rollups:通过 zk-rollup/Optimistic rollup 将频繁交易迁移,提高吞吐并降低手续费。

- Mempool 优化与预签名交易:使用预签名、批处理或专用加速中继减少延迟。

- 智能传输算法:结合链上流动性信息、gas 策略与滑点容忍度,动态选择桥与聚合器,保证原子性或补偿机制。

八、多链支付认证方案

- 多签与阈值签名:提升资金控制安全性,适用于机构账户。

- 零知识证明:用于隐私保护的同时提供可验证的跨链证明。

- 账号抽象与委托:通过 ERC-4337 类方案实现更人性化的恢复与权限管理,降低用户误操作风险。

九、建议总结(针对用户与开发者)

用户侧:先做网络与 RPC 排查,更新钱包,尝试 WalletConnect,必要时更换设备测试。开发者/钱包厂商:完善 EIP-1193/WC 支持,提供自定义 RPC 和回退节点池,改进内置浏览器兼容性并加固签名与交易队列管理。

相关标题(可选备选)

1. TP Wallet 中 Pancake 无法打开的全面排查与解决

2. DApp 连接失败?从 RPC 到签名的技术诊断

3. 多链支付时代的钱包挑战与开源实践

4. 交易加速、智能传输与跨链认证的未来路线

5. 开源钱包如何保障多链支付的安全与可用性

结语:Pancake 在 TP Wallet 中打不开,多数是兼容性、RPC、网络或签名层的问题。通过系统的排查与实现标准化的钱包接口、路由与认证机制,可以显著降低此类故障的发生率,并为多链支付与金融科技的下一代应用夯实基础。

作者:林亦凡 发布时间:2025-09-05 06:54:16

相关阅读